The Pirelli Cinturato P6 is made 26 sizes in 14, 15, 16 and 17 inch options. Prices range from $95.00 to $266.00 depending on size and location in Australia.

About Pirelli Cinturato P6 Tyres
The PIRELLI P6 is for Medium and Low-Powered cars, it is ideal for Saloons, Estates and MPVs.
A Comfortable Ride, Resistance to Stress and Uniformity of Wear are its Key Features.

You just don t appreciate a good tyre until you ve driven them on mountain and country roads. I am about to have my 3rd set of Pirelli P6 tyres fitted to my little car. In wet, dry, hot and cold temps these tyres out perform anything I ve had my cars over the past 25 years. These tyres wear evenly (when driven properly) and the grip is consistently good from the first time you drive them to the very last legal mm of tread. Good job Pirelli !!!

These tyres are the Pirelli P6 (www.pirellip6.com) rather than the P6 Four Seasons. They were fitted in January 2009 to a 1997 TF Magna Advance sedan that has 230,000 km on the odometer. The tyres have met or exceeded all my expectations for a Pirelli tyre: good grip, strong braking performance and little or low road noise. Performance on gravel has also been good.

A good (but not great) tyre, particularly if you like a softer ride. Don t think they quite matched the prior michelins for handling, but the wear was slightly better. Not a patch on the P7 s on our other vehicle in any department.

I have covered 93,000 Km (in 5 years) with the Pirelli P6 s on my Alfa 147 and the tyres still perform great as they were brand new. Excellent dry grip, handling and performance. Very satisfied with the wear and handling. Very good tyres and I greatly recommend them to anyone who wants a good performance tyre on a small-size car.
